对象存储的功能特点是什么意思,对象存储的功能特点是什么
- 综合资讯
- 2024-10-02 02:31:00
- 2
***:此问题主要围绕对象存储的功能特点展开。对象存储是一种存储架构,其功能特点包括具有扁平的地址空间,数据以对象形式存储,每个对象有唯一标识符。它可扩展性强,能轻松应...
***:此问题主要聚焦于对象存储的功能特点。对象存储是一种存储架构,其功能特点包括多个方面。它具有海量扩展性,能轻松应对海量数据存储需求。在数据管理上,采用扁平的数据结构,便于检索。具有高可用性,能保障数据的持续可访问性。还支持多租户模式,可满足不同用户需求。对象存储具备数据冗余备份功能,确保数据安全可靠。
本文目录导读:
对象存储的功能特点全解析
在当今数字化时代,数据量呈爆炸式增长,企业和个人都面临着海量数据的存储、管理和访问需求,对象存储作为一种新型的存储架构,正逐渐成为数据存储的主流选择之一,了解对象存储的功能特点对于充分发挥其优势、满足不同场景下的数据存储需求具有重要意义。
对象存储的基本概念
对象存储将数据作为对象进行存储和管理,一个对象包含数据本身、元数据以及唯一标识符,元数据包含关于对象的各种信息,如对象的大小、创建时间、所有者等,与传统的文件存储(以文件系统的树形结构存储)和块存储(将数据分割成固定大小的块进行存储)相比,对象存储具有独特的架构和功能特点。
对象存储的功能特点
(一)海量扩展性
1、水平扩展能力
- 对象存储可以轻松地通过添加存储节点来实现水平扩展,无论是小型企业的初始数据存储需求,还是大型互联网企业的海量数据存储,对象存储都能够适应,一家快速发展的电商企业,随着用户数量的增加和业务的拓展,其存储的商品图片、订单信息、用户评价等数据量不断增大,对象存储可以方便地增加新的存储节点,将新的数据分散存储到这些节点上,而不会影响到现有数据的可用性和访问性能。
- 与传统存储方式相比,传统文件存储在扩展时可能会面临文件系统容量限制、性能下降等问题,当一个基于传统文件系统的存储达到一定容量后,文件索引会变得庞大而复杂,导致文件查找和访问速度变慢,而对象存储的分布式架构使其能够线性扩展,理论上可以存储无限量的数据。
2、存储容量的灵活性
- 对象存储不需要预先分配大量的存储空间,企业可以根据实际需求逐步增加存储容量,一家创业公司在初期可能只需要几百GB的存储空间,但随着业务的发展,可能需要扩展到数TB甚至PB级别的存储,对象存储允许企业根据数据增长的节奏灵活地购买和使用存储资源,避免了过度投资和资源浪费。
(二)高可用性和可靠性
1、数据冗余和容错机制
- 对象存储通常采用多副本技术来确保数据的可靠性,数据会在不同的存储节点、不同的地理位置(如果是跨地域的存储系统)进行冗余存储,一个对象可能会有三个副本分别存储在不同的服务器甚至不同的数据中心,这样,即使某个存储节点出现故障,如硬盘损坏、服务器宕机等,仍然可以从其他副本中获取数据,保证数据的可用性。
- 相比之下,传统的单一存储设备在遇到硬件故障时,数据丢失的风险相对较高,在没有备份机制的单机硬盘存储中,如果硬盘发生故障,数据恢复的难度较大且可能造成数据永久丢失。
2、自动修复和数据一致性
- 对象存储系统具有自动检测数据完整性的功能,如果某个副本的数据出现损坏,系统会自动从其他完好的副本中进行数据修复,在数据更新时,对象存储能够保证多个副本之间的数据一致性,当一个对象的元数据或数据内容被修改时,系统会确保所有副本都能及时更新到最新状态,防止出现数据不一致的情况。
(三)强大的元数据管理
1、丰富的元数据信息
- 对象存储中的元数据包含了多种有用的信息,除了基本的文件大小、创建时间等,还可以自定义元数据,对于媒体企业存储的视频文件,可以添加视频的分辨率、时长、导演、演员等元数据,对于企业的文档存储,可以添加文档的类型(如合同、报告)、部门归属、审批状态等元数据,这些丰富的元数据为数据的分类、搜索和管理提供了便利。
2、基于元数据的搜索和分类
- 用户可以根据元数据对对象进行快速搜索和分类,在一个包含大量医学影像的对象存储系统中,医生可以根据患者的姓名、检查日期、疾病类型等元数据快速定位到所需的影像资料,企业也可以根据部门、项目等元数据对文档进行分类管理,提高工作效率,与传统文件存储中主要依靠文件名和文件夹结构进行搜索相比,对象存储基于元数据的搜索更加灵活和高效。
(四)多租户支持
1、资源隔离和共享
- 对象存储可以为不同的用户或租户提供独立的存储空间,实现资源的隔离,每个租户都有自己的访问权限和存储配额,可以安全地存储和管理自己的数据,对象存储也可以实现一定程度的资源共享,在一个云服务提供商的对象存储平台上,多个企业租户可以共享存储基础设施,但各自的数据是相互隔离的,这种多租户模式既提高了资源的利用率,又保证了租户数据的安全性。
2、定制化的租户服务
- 对于不同的租户,对象存储可以提供定制化的服务,根据租户的业务需求调整数据的存储策略(如数据的冗余度、存储区域等),或者为租户提供特定的元数据管理方案,一些大型企业租户可能需要更高级别的数据安全和合规性保障,对象存储可以为其定制相应的加密、审计等功能。
(五)灵活的访问控制
1、基于用户和角色的权限管理
- 对象存储可以根据用户的身份和角色来设置不同的访问权限,在一个企业内部的对象存储系统中,管理员可以具有完全的读写权限,部门经理可以对本部门的数据具有读写和删除权限,普通员工可能只有读取权限,这种基于用户和角色的权限管理可以有效地保护数据的安全性,防止未经授权的访问和操作。
2、细粒度的访问策略
- 除了基于用户和角色的权限管理,对象存储还可以设置细粒度的访问策略,可以针对某个特定的对象或对象集合,设置特定用户在特定时间段内的访问权限,对于一些敏感数据,如企业的财务报表,可以设置只有在工作时间内,特定的财务人员才能进行访问和修改,其他时间则禁止访问,进一步增强了数据的安全性。
(六)支持多种数据类型和应用场景
1、通用的数据存储
- 对象存储可以存储各种类型的数据,包括文件、图片、视频、音频、文档等,无论是企业的办公文档、互联网企业的用户生成内容(如社交媒体上的图片和视频),还是科研机构的实验数据,都可以存储在对象存储中,这种通用性使得对象存储成为一种综合性的数据存储解决方案。
2、适合大数据和云计算环境
- 在大数据环境下,对象存储可以作为数据湖的底层存储,存储海量的结构化和非结构化数据,供数据挖掘、分析等操作使用,在云计算环境中,对象存储可以与各种云服务(如计算服务、数据库服务等)集成,为云应用提供可靠的存储支持,云主机可以直接从对象存储中读取和写入数据,实现弹性的计算和存储资源分配。
对象存储以其海量扩展性、高可用性、强大的元数据管理、多租户支持、灵活的访问控制以及对多种数据类型和应用场景的适应性等功能特点,在现代数据存储领域占据着重要的地位,随着技术的不断发展,对象存储的功能还将不断完善和扩展,为企业和个人应对日益增长的数据存储挑战提供更加有效的解决方案,无论是新兴的互联网企业、传统的大型企业,还是科研机构和政府部门,都可以从对象存储的功能特点中受益,实现高效的数据存储、管理和利用。
本文链接:https://www.zhitaoyun.cn/116530.html
发表评论